"(I)

Content is the soul of an artwork.

Thus, catching the soul of Chinese calligraphy requires understanding the literary contents. To facilitate this, the Calligraphy Meets Philosophy series presents traditional Chinese calligraphy alongside line-by-line translated texts with remarks and footnotes. As such, it furthers readers' understanding of traditional Chinese thoughts through calligraphy and concise English translations.

(II)

Calligraphy Meets Philosophy - Talk 2 (《 尚語∙第二話 》) highlights some key traditional Chinese philosophical concepts like ""Nothingness (空)"", ""Form (色)"", ""Tranquility (靜)"", ""Ease (閒)"", and ""Self Enlightenment (自我覺悟)"". It does so by having calligraphies and translations of selected literary works by Cao Cao (曹操, 155-220 AD), Zhuge Liang (諸葛亮, 181-234 AD), Yen Shang (楊慎, 1488-1559 AD), Bai Juyi (白居易, 772-846 AD), Li Bai (李白, 701-762 AD), The Nun of the Wujinzhan (無盡藏比丘尼, ?-?AD), Wuzu Fayan (五祖法演, ?-1104AD), Longya Judun (龍牙居遁, 835-923 AD), and Kuiji (窺基, 632-682 AD). The concluding artwork is the calligraphy of the entire Diamond Sutra (《 金剛般若波羅蜜經 》) in small standard script (小楷), followed by a short remark.

Kwan Sheung Vincent POON (潘君尚, 1979-) KS Vincent POON, of Nanhai descent, was born in British Hong Kong and emigrated to Canada with his family at age eight. He completed his BSc with high distinction in Biochemistry and Physics, MSc and BEd degrees, as well as a Certificate of Management at the University of Toronto. At a very young age, Vincent studied and practised traditional Chinese calligraphy and Chinese culture under the careful tutelage of his father, Dr Kwok Kin POON (潘國鍵博士). Not only has he mastered scribing the clerical, cursive, semi-cursive and standard scripts, but he is also adept at translating Chinese to English. He authored various books with his father, which include A Narrative on Calligraphy by Sun Guoting (《 英譯書譜 》), English Translation of Classical Chinese Calligraphy Masterpieces (《 英譯法書 》), as well as An English Translation and the Correct Interpretation of Laozi's Tao Te Ching (《 英譯並正解老子道德經 》).
